Electro-physiology
E`lec`tro-phys`i`ol´o`gy
n.
1.
(Physiol.)
That
branch
of
physiology
which
treats
of
electric
phenomena
produced
through
physiological
agencies
;
it
is
especially
concerned
with
electrical
impulses
generated
by
and
conducted
between
nerves
.
